Cable News Network, also known as CNN, is a privately owned company headquartered in Atlanta, Georgia, U.S., operating as a subsidiary of WBD Networks (Discovery). Founded in 1980, the multinational news channel and website employs approximately 6,210 individuals, specializing in broadcast media production and distribution. Its global reach is extended through subsidiaries including CNN Brasil, CNN Newsource, CNN Chile, CNN Indonesia, CNN en Espanol, and CNN Philippines.
On August 5, 2026, CNN International hired British-Nigerian journalist Adefemi Akinsanya to host its new multiplatform feature series, "Africa Inc." The series will showcase African companies competing and thriving globally across sectors from technology and hospitality to manufacturing and entertainment. Previously, on August 3, global money movement platform Equals partnered with CNN International on a long-term content partnership, which launched at the Money 20/20 fintech conference. This collaboration marks Equals’ first brand activation at this scale and follows the company's recent brand identity unveiling. Earlier, on July 15, CNN International promoted Irene Nasser to Director of News Video. Based at the network’s Asia-Pacific headquarters in Hong Kong, Nasser will help set CNN's global news agenda during Asia hours, coordinating newsgathering resources and collaborating on cross-platform visual storytelling.
